Output e78a757c924f5f892777c528f98ab01fab10f1739d0a9bce027accdce6a21bf4:0

value
2762629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c917167c5dabae88f98a720c9b7bf21297f637 OP_EQUAL
address
353X9SX2ZqAbhSVc3to4iorZghFyR3onJ9
transaction
e78a757c924f5f892777c528f98ab01fab10f1739d0a9bce027accdce6a21bf4
confirmations
175937
spent
true